| Hello everybody! I need to establish a secure connection to my ERP system working on AIX 4.3.2.0 (RS/6000, model F50) and I think OpenSSH will be the best solution (there is no "built in" solution in this version of AIX). I've just downloaded needed rpm packages from the IBM software download site (AIX Toolbox for Linux Applications - Cryptographic Content for AIX), and rpm.rte for installing it, but the problem is, that RPM requires minimum 4.3.3 version of operating system (described in redbook sg246606 - "Managing AIX Server Farms"). So I need to upgrade my AIX to this version, but I can't, because the recommended upgrade is to version 5.x - this is impossible in this moment by reason of financial difficulties. Upgrade from version 4.3.2 to 4.3.3 doesn't exists at all. (???) Please advise me, how can I make an OpenSSH available on my AIX 4.3.2.0 server - is somewhere other format of instalation files than rpm? Installp format? Where I can find this?
